Big-race statistics and trends for the Betway Handicap Chase at Kempton on Saturday February 22


We've teamed up with Weatherbys to provide the key racing trends ahead of Saturday's Betway Handicap Chase at Kempton.

3:35 Kempton – Betway Handicap Chase (Grade 3)


TRENDS

  • 7/10 WINNERS Finished 1st 2nd or 3rd last time out
  • 9/10 WINNERS Aged 7-9
  • 7/10 WINNERS Rated between 134-145
  • 9/10 WINNERS 3 or less chase wins

BETTRENDS SELECTION: JUST A STING

Relatively lightly-raced chasers have a good record in Saturday’s Betway Handicap Chase, in which the vote goes the way of JUST A STING. A winner over course-and-distance last time, Harry Fry’s runner fits the age and rating profile and that latest victory was his third chase win on just his seventh start over fences. Runner-up on his only other start at the track, Kempton clearly suits the eight-year-old, who has presumably been aimed at this since his win at the festive meeting.

Henry Daly’s novice Whatmore is another who ticks all the boxes and is respected, whilst there are plenty of others who match up with three of the key trends. Higher up the weights, Talkischeap is another who warrants consideration, whilst three novices have won this race in the past nine years, and Dashing Perk is very much another for the shortlist. Stepping up in trip (as several recent winners were doing), he only misses out on the rating statistic, although he has the scope to improve considerably.
